Arburg GmbH + Co KG, Lossburg, Germany, has received a Bosch Global Supplier Award 2019 as part of the annual ceremony in which Bosch GmbH recognises its forty-seven best international suppliers. Arburg received the award in the ‘Indirect Purchasing’ category.

Presenting the supplier awards, Prof Dr Stefan Asenkerschbaumer, Deputy Chairman of the Board of Management of Robert Bosch GmbH, praised the performance of the award-winning companies. ”Our suppliers and service providers are important partners for Bosch’s competitiveness and transformation,” he stated. 

Arburg reportedly received the Bosch Global Supplier Award 2019 for the consistent standardisation of the electric Allrounder injection moulding machines used by Bosch, and the resulting faster delivery times, as well as for its ongoing developments in the field of Industry 4.0. On receiving the award, Renate Keinath, Arburg Managing Partner, stated, “We are very proud to have been awarded the Bosch Global Supplier Award 2019.”

“This special award does not only recognise the quality of our products and services, but above all our extensive range of products and our activities in the field of digitalisation in the plastics industry,” he added. The Bosch Group has been working with Arburg since 1958, and received its first Bosch supplier award in 1999.
